For its first fiscal quarter (ending August 31), Paychex Inc. (NASDAQ: PAYX) has reported a -10% decline in E.P.S. from $1.19 a year ago to $1.07 in the current quarter. For the latest four quarters through August 31, E.P.S. were $4.48 versus $4.73 for the same period a year ago — a decline of -5%.
Recent Price Action
Paychex Inc. (NASDAQ: PAYX) stock declined modestly by -1.4% on 9/30/25. The stock closed at $126.76. Moreover, trading volume in this decline was exceptionally high at 271% of normal. The stock has declined -2.8% during the last week and has been weak relative to the market over the last nine months.
